I am completely baffled by a problem that has arisen...

After a series of software problems related to the
installation of an upgrade of Norton, I ended up having
to take everything off the computer, reformat the hard
drive, and start over, this time purchasing Windows XP
Home edition (had been in Windows 98 previously) -- after
downloading updated software for all the hardware (like
the printer) it seems that none of the documents
previously formatted and saved prior to these escapades
will open up... If I'm working in Word Perfect, when I
open a document it says that the document was originally
formatted for an HP 2000C printer, and that it is
reformatting the document for an HP 2000C printer... then
it proceeds to change all of the formatting in the
document... I finally discovered that part of this was
related to MARGINS, and that the computer will no longer
allow me to have a 1/2 inch margin on all sides of the
page, even if I manually change it in the software ... in
fact,Word Perfect will not allow a bottom margin of less
than 0.613 now, and yet, it says that I could have a top
margin as little as 0.04 which is not physically
possible ... even in my Calendar Creator program,
calendar formats that I have used for years are coming up
with messages saying that the printer cannot support
these margins...
